Magic mushroom therapy could lift depression in cancer survivors

NCT ID NCT06801041

First seen Nov 01, 2025 · Last updated Jun 23, 2026 · Updated 33 times

Summary

This study tests whether psilocybin, the active ingredient in magic mushrooms, combined with talk therapy can safely help cancer survivors who feel depressed or anxious. Twenty adults who have finished cancer treatment and have no brain tumors will receive a single dose of psilocybin in an outpatient setting. Researchers will track side effects and mood changes to see if this approach is feasible and worth studying further.

What this could lead to

If it works, this could point toward a new way to ease depression and anxiety in cancer survivors, offering relief without long-term medication.

What could go wrong

This is a small, early-phase trial with only 20 participants, so results may not apply to everyone. Psilocybin can cause temporary psychological distress or side effects.
